YG08 FWM is a 2008 Ford Ranger in Black with a 2,500cc diesel engine. This vehicle has been through 22 MOT tests with a personal pass rate of 63.6%.
Across all 2008 Ford Ranger models, the average MOT pass rate is 73.2% with a typical mileage of 90,186 miles. This particular vehicle has a lower pass rate than the average for its year, which may indicate maintenance issues worth investigating.
The most common reason a Ford Ranger fails its MOT is brake pipe excessively corroded, accounting for 41,033 recorded failures. If you're considering buying YG08 FWM, it's worth having these areas checked by a mechanic before committing.
The Ford Ranger typically stays on UK roads for around 27 years. At 18 years old, this Ford Ranger is well into its expected lifespan but still has years ahead.
